The OpenNET Project / Index page

[ новости /+++ | форум | теги | ]

В Ubuntu 25.10 по умолчанию будет задействован Dracut

10.09.2025 21:59

В выпуске Ubuntu 25.10, релиз которого намечен на 9 октября, для формирования образов начального RAM-диска (initrd) утверждено использование по умолчанию инструментария Dracut вместо пакета initramfs-tools, развитие которого в последние годы приостановилось и ограничивается работой по сопровождению. Так как разработка выпуска 25.10 c середины августа находится на стадии заморозки, не допускающей добавления новой функциональности, для перехода на Dracut командой, отвечающей за выпуск релизов, предоставлено исключение. В настоящее время пакет initramfs-tools уже заменён на dracut в мета-пакетах.

Переход на Dracut позволит решить такие проблемы, как невозможность использования systemd в initrd, отсутствие поддержки NVMe over Fabric (NVM-oF), обилие кода на shell в initrd, сложность сопровождения из-за раздельной работы с initrd и корневой ФС.

  1. Главная ссылка к новости (https://bugs.launchpad.net/ubu...)
  2. OpenNews: Доступен дистрибутив Ubuntu 25.04
  3. OpenNews: Ubuntu 25.10 переходит по умолчанию на Chrony вместо systemd-timesyncd
  4. OpenNews: Ubuntu прекращает поддержку сеанса X11 в GNOME
  5. OpenNews: Ubuntu будет поставлять intel-compute-runtime без защиты от Spectre, снижающей производительность на 20%
  6. OpenNews: В Ubuntu по умолчанию задействован sudo-rs, написанный на Rust
Лицензия: CC BY 3.0
Короткая ссылка: https://opennet.ru/63860-dracut
Ключевые слова: dracut, ubuntu
При перепечатке указание ссылки на opennet.ru обязательно


Обсуждение (26)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.1, Аноним (1), 22:21,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• –2 +/
    Давно задействовал на дебиане, когда потребовалось модуль в initramfs вкорячить.
     
  • 1.2, Аноним (2), 22:32,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• –1 +/
    >развитие которого в последние годы приостановилось и ограничивается работой по сопровождению

    Чего не хватает в initramfs-tools, что потребовалось переходить?

     
     
  • 2.3, Аноним (3), 22:34, 10/09/2025 [^] [^^] [^^^] [ответить]  
  • +6 +/
    Попробуй второй абзац новости прочитать.
     
     
  • 3.5, Аноним (5), 22:43, 10/09/2025 Скрыто ботом-модератором     [к модератору]
  • +/
     
  • 2.7, Онаим (?), 22:45, 10/09/2025 [^] [^^] [^^^] [ответить]  
  • –2 +/
    Написано же -системдряни им не хватало. В initrd!
    Только не дое..ся нахрена жеж он там сдался.
     
     
  • 3.19, Аноним (19), 00:11, 11/09/2025 [^] [^^] [^^^] [ответить]  
  • +1 +/
    я тож против systemd в initrd, но справедливости ради - там ведь есть простой /init (а как без него то?)
     

  • 1.4, dannyD (?), 22:37,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    и тут бы спросил: "а зачем вообще нужен этот initrd ?"
     
  • 1.6, Аноним (6), 22:45,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+1 +/
    Внезапно полезное изменение в Ubuntu.
     
     
  • 2.10, НяшМяш (ok), 22:53, 10/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    Раз в год и палка стреляет. Зато теперь можно расслабиться - ближайшие 10 лет ничего хорошего в бубунте не ждём.
     
     
  • 3.15, Аноним (15), 23:29, 10/09/2025 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Это тебе не вяленый. Тут сроки намного меньше.
     

  • 1.8, Карлос Сношайтилис (ok), 22:50,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    > Переход на Dracut позволит решить такие проблемы, как ... обилие кода на shell в initrd

    .
    > Dracut Languages
    > Shell 75.3%...

    Эм... Ну, ладно...

     
     
  • 2.11, НяшМяш (ok), 22:54, 10/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    Очередной гениус, не видящий разницы между языком приложения и его результатом? Открою секрет - жабаскрипт написан на крестах, делает ли это кресты жабоскриптом?
     
     
  • 3.14, Карлос Сношайтилис (ok), 23:08, 10/09/2025 [^] [^^] [^^^] [ответить]  
  • –1 +/
    Ты чо несёшь?
    Ram диск initramfs-tools имеет больше скриптов чем Dracut? О каком "результате" ты бредишь?
     
     
  • 4.17, f95 (ok), 00:03, 11/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    > Ram диск initramfs-tools имеет больше скриптов чем Dracut?

    Он именно это и говорит, и хорошо если это так, потому что initramfs-tools огромные многофайловые портянки выплевывает. Если можно будет сразу запускать тот инит с которым будет система работать, то это вин.

     
  • 2.18, Аноним (-), 00:08, 11/09/2025 Скрыто ботом-модератором     [к модератору]
  • +/
     

  • 1.9, 12yoexpert (ok), 22:52,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    нууу, удачи им
    > Переход на Dracut позволит решить такие проблемы

    он может только создавать проблемы

    зачем вообще делать ramfs для всех - отдельная загадка

     
     
  • 2.21, Аноним (21), 00:27, 11/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    Ты тут тоже только создаёшь проблемы. И что дальше?
     

  • 1.12, Аноним (12), 23:04,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+1 +/
    > невозможность использования systemd в initrd

    Странно, но невозможно использовать systemd в MBR. Или в efiboot.

     
  • 1.13, Аноним (13), 23:05, 10/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• –1 +/
    Initramfs, как и Dracut - просто дичайшие костылищи. Одно ядро загружает другое ядро - просто идеальная иллюстрация того, насколько "гибко" ядро Linux. И так оно во всем.
     
     
  • 2.16, ДаЯэто (?), 23:43, 10/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    > Одно ядро загружает другое ядро

    Аж чаем поперхнулся.

     
  • 2.20, Аноним (19), 00:17, 11/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    > Одно ядро загружает другое ядро

    Можешь показать где ты это увидел?

    > просто идеальная иллюстрация того, насколько "гибко" ядро Linux

    Ты сначала разберись в том, что комментируешь.

     
  • 2.22, Аноним (21), 00:28, 11/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    Может проблемы в тебе?
     

  • 1.23, Аноним (23), 00:59, 11/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Вопрос на засыпку: для чего нужен SystemD в начальном ram fs ? Там ведь только драйверы
     
     
  • 2.25, Аноним (19), 01:12, 11/09/2025 [^] [^^] [^^^] [ответить]  
  • +/
    Потому что в initramfs есть бинарник init, к-й эти драйверы загружает, расшифровывает зашифрованные разделы и т.д. Вот видимо чтоб этот init заменить на мега-кобайнище systemd... с веб-сервером и генератором qr-кодов.
     

  • 1.24, Аноним (24), 01:10, 11/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Хорошая штука этот dracut, но требует чтоб была поддержка systemd-users в системе и  xattr в бинарнике cp. Пришлось патч мутить.
     
  • 1.26, Аноним (26), 01:51, 11/09/2025 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    >> позволит решить такие проблемы, как ... обилие кода на shell в initrd

    ok, а проблема-то в чём?

     

     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Партнёры:
    PostgresPro
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2025 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ру